  • The so-called interoperability is proposed to be viewed from three angles, each of which has its advantages and weak points. The application of the original interpretation of interoperability as a collaboration of components seems to be rather inspiring and has been already tested on several multilayered annotation schemes. One of the main obstacles for an adaptation of a single scenario for different languages is not only the different (typological) features of these languages but also the fact that each scenario (if well developed) has behind it a certain linguistic theory and people working with these theories have been %22born%22. Obviously, obstacles concern the fact that there was a parallel development of some of the schemes, the older and more %22elaborated%22 ones (more advanced, used for more languages etc.) are (obviously) not open to big changes.
